LSD: Love, Sex aur Dhokha

LSD: Love, Sex aur Dhokha

NR2010108 min
4KHDRCC

A video camcorder, a store security camera, and concealed cameras candidly expose lives in three loosely linked tales.

Rating:
6.3
Directed by:Dibakar Banerjee

Starring

More Like This!